REQUIREMENT

High-bay warehouse for precise goods management and future expansions

Corab needed a high-bay warehouse that combined modern warehouse technology, high efficiency and flexible expansion options. The aim was to create a logistics centre that could accommodate goods up to 12 metres high and at the same time provide the conditions for fast, reliable and error-free work. A key requirement was the fully automatic monitoring of goods movements in order to precisely control positioning and minimise throughput times.

The building also had to be able to grow in a modular fashion without affecting ongoing processes. Free spans, efficient floor plans and a robust steel construction were necessary to easily realise future extensions and additional technical areas. High energy efficiency and a permanently sealed roof solution were also required in order to control operating costs and ensure long-term security of use.

RESULT

8,000 m² high-bay warehouse with automated processes and maximum flexibility

Astron realised an 8,000 m² high-bay warehouse for Corab, which was built in two construction phases and thus offered maximum flexibility in capacity planning right from the start. The self-supporting steel construction provides free space for a 12-metre-high racking system that organises large quantities of goods in a small space. Modern software solutions control the positioning of goods fully automatically and ensure fast, precise and error-free processes.

The subsequently added second building section and two canopies demonstrate the modular expandability of the system. With the LMR600 standing seam roof, a durable, energy-efficient and absolutely watertight roof solution was realised - ideal for a technology-intensive high-bay warehouse. The building, therefore, offers optimum conditions for fast-growing logistics processes and fully fulfils Corab's technical requirements.
